Gufo di Nebbia ver. Vongola, nicknamed as Mukurou, is a Mist-attribute Bird-type Box Weapon. It is the exclusive Vongola Box Weapon for Mukuro Rokudo and Chrome Dokuro.
Description
The Gufo di Nebbia ver. Vongola was created by remodeling a Gufo di Nebbia with the Vongola's latest technology. Through Cambio Forma, it becomes Demon Spade's Devil Lens which has the power to see through any illusion and analyze the weaknesses of a target.
Abilities
The Mist Flames it releases from its wings enhance Mukuro's and Chrome's illusionary abilities.[1]
- Possession (骸憑依, Mukuro hyōi?)
- Constructing illusions (幻覚構築, Genkaku kōchiku?)
- Body Blow (体当たり, Tai atari?)
- Pecking (つつき, Tsutsuki?)
Cambio Forma
Demon Spade's Devil Lens (
While Demon Spade's original lens only consists of a single black colored lens, the Gufo di Nebbia ver. Vongola transforms into a set of three lenses with wings on each lens. These lenses enable the user to see through Illusions and reveal the nature of attacks.
It was said that Demon could curse anyone he glared at through this lens, and whoever was glared at through this lens would be found dead floating on the sea the next day.[2][3]
